一、基础知识
国内模块镜像下载地址:pip install -i https://pypi.tuna.tsinghua.edu.cn/simple 模块名称
python表格编程:
import xlwt
wb = xlwt.Workbook(encoding='utf-8')
sheet = wb.add_sheet('四糸乃') # sheet名称
sheet.write(0, 0, '秉忠贞之志') # 行、列、数据内容
sheet.write(0, 1, '守谦退之节')
wb.save('test.xls') # 表格保存的路径、 必须以[.xls]结尾
Python xlwt的基础使用教程:xlwt使用
Python pygame的基础教程:B站教程
pygame相关事件:
Python 自动发送消息:pyautogui模块
import pyautogui as gui
import pyperclip
import time
gui.hotkey('ctrl','alt','z') #模拟组合键 打开QQ快捷键
for i in range(1,100):
pyperclip.copy('发送的消息')
gui.hotkey('ctrl', 'v')
gui.hotkey('enter') # 模拟组合键 发送消息
time.sleep(1)
Python web接口开发,使用flask模块
import flask,json
# _name_ 代表当前的Python文件,把当前的Python文件当成一个服务启动
server = flask.Flask(__name__)
@server.route('/login', methods=['get', 'post'])
def login():
username = flask.request.values.get("username")
password = flask.request.values.get("password")
print(username + "====>" + password)
if __name__ == '__main__':
# port可以指定端口,默认端口是5000
# host默认服务器,默认是127.0.0.1
# debug=True 修改时不关闭服务
server.run(debug=True)